Lines Matching refs:dst
1189 pgoff_t src, pgoff_t dst, pgoff_t len, bool full)
1208 ret = f2fs_get_dnode_of_data(&dn, dst + i, ALLOC_NODE);
1237 new_size = (loff_t)(dst + i) << PAGE_SHIFT;
1250 pdst = f2fs_get_new_data_page(dst_inode, NULL, dst + i,
1272 struct inode *dst_inode, pgoff_t src, pgoff_t dst,
1303 do_replace, src, dst, olen, full);
1308 dst += olen;
2783 struct inode *dst = file_inode(file_out);
2790 src->i_sb != dst->i_sb)
2796 if (!S_ISREG(src->i_mode) || !S_ISREG(dst->i_mode))
2799 if (IS_ENCRYPTED(src) || IS_ENCRYPTED(dst))
2805 if (src == dst) {
2813 if (src != dst) {
2815 if (!inode_trylock(dst))
2819 if (f2fs_compressed_file(src) || f2fs_compressed_file(dst)) {
2836 dst_osize = dst->i_size;
2837 if (pos_out + olen > dst->i_size)
2850 ret = f2fs_convert_inline_inode(dst);
2860 ret = filemap_write_and_wait_range(dst->i_mapping,
2868 if (src != dst) {
2870 if (!down_write_trylock(&F2FS_I(dst)->i_gc_rwsem[WRITE]))
2875 ret = __exchange_data_block(src, dst, pos_in >> F2FS_BLKSIZE_BITS,
2881 f2fs_i_size_write(dst, dst_max_i_size);
2882 else if (dst_osize != dst->i_size)
2883 f2fs_i_size_write(dst, dst_osize);
2887 if (src != dst)
2888 up_write(&F2FS_I(dst)->i_gc_rwsem[WRITE]);
2892 if (src != dst)
2893 inode_unlock(dst);
2902 struct fd dst;
2909 dst = fdget(range->dst_fd);
2910 if (!dst.file)
2913 if (!(dst.file->f_mode & FMODE_WRITE)) {
2922 err = f2fs_move_file_range(filp, range->pos_in, dst.file,
2927 fdput(dst);